## svc-barkbeam — Service Account

Used by the Barkbeam scanner bridge to post scan events to the Cartonly API. Scope: write-only, events topic. Rotation: quarterly. Do not reuse in other services. PRs touching the bridge config must reference this page. For local verification of the bridge, authenticate with the account's current key, listed here:

API key for kajeg-tajop: qvz3-w1m

Quick heads-up on Pinwheel UI versioning: we cut a minor release every sprint, and anything touching component props needs a changeset file in the PR. No changeset, no merge — the bot will nag you. Majors are rare and go through the design council first. The full policy, with examples of what counts as breaking, lives on the internal page below.

wiki page, bahip-yahip: https://grafana.qirvanlabs.corp/browse/display/projects/cc3a1b9dbfc9

Heads up: if the Lintrock baseline file in the Quarrow repo drifts from main, CI fails with a "stale baseline" error even when the code is fine. Quick fix is to regenerate the baseline on a clean checkout and re-push. If a customer build is blocked, confirm the failing run matches the token below before escalating.

build token for yadug-yagag: htk21_c863c33eb8b82c0c9c152